postgresql-16-rational
Precise fractional arithmetic for PostgreSQL
pg_rational implements precise fractional arithmetic for PostgreSQL. Perfect
for exact arithmetic or user-specified table row ordering. Holds values as big
as an integer, with matching precision in the denominator.

postgresql-16-show-plans
Show query plans of currently running PostgreSQL statements
This PostgreSQL extension shows the query plans of all currently running SQL
statements. Plan output format can be plain text (default), JSON, YAML, or
XML.
libmuparserx4.0.11
mathematical expression parser library
The evaluation of a mathematical expression is a standard task required in
many applications. It can be solved by either using a standard math expression
parser such as muparser or by embedding a scripting language such as Lua. There
are however some limitations: Although muparser is pretty fast it will only
work with scalar values and although Lua is very flexible it does neither
support binary operators for arrays nor complex numbers. So if you need a math
expression parser with support for arrays, matrices and strings muparserx may
be able to help you. It was originally based on the original muparser engine
but has since evolved into a standalone project with a completely new parsing
engine.
